Apply a thin coat of chalk paint to the marble keeping a wet edge.
No new base coat needed.
Chalk paint s longer than usual drying time will give you time to decide whether to apply a second coat.
Let the paint dry for about 48 hours longer if it is cold or if there is a lot of humidity in the air.
